Each release is cut from a tagged commit, and the shard-map migration scripts are reviewed separately from application code — please confirm both halves before approving. Artifacts are built in an isolated pipeline, checksummed, and then signed so downstream clusters can verify them before applying any shard topology change. Reviewers should confirm that the artifact signature matches the release signing key shown below.

release key, tawep-kawif: bky6_bCCTaN

# Flaglight Rollouts — Approvals

Quick version for on-call: any rollout touching more than 5% of traffic needs an approval in Flaglight before the ramp continues. Kill switches don't need approval — just flip them and note it in the incident channel. Scheduled ramps pause automatically if error budget burns hot. If you're stuck at 2 a.m. with a pending approval, there's one person authorized to override, and that's the approver below.

account owner for tagep-bafof: Norael Gilax Juleth

# Service Accounts: String Extraction

The `extract-i18n` script pulls translatable strings from all Bramblewick repos and pushes them to the Glossa service. It runs under the `i18n-extractor` service account. Do not run it under your personal account; Glossa rate-limits individual users aggressively. The account has write access to the staging catalog only. Set the token in your shell before invoking the script. The current staging token is below.

API key for kahap-kafog: zpat15_6qzxZ7YR8aDwjmp

Night-shift staff: Floor 4 of the Tellhaven Building opens this week. After 21:00, access is via the rear stairwell only; the lifts are locked out overnight during the settling period. Complete a walk-through of the new floor once per shift and log it. The stairwell keypad accepts the code below.

badge for yahop-fawep: bdg-XBKXI-68071

Subject: Snapshot tests live for Pellwick UI

Hi support team,

Snapshot testing is now enabled for all Pellwick dashboard components. If a customer reports visual glitches, check whether the release notes mention an intentional snapshot update before escalating. Unintentional diffs now block merges automatically. The snapshot suite ran clean on the current release; verification token follows.

pipeline stamp: htk4_66df